Rogaska Crystal Vase
About the Item
Vintage large cut crystal vase was made by Rogaska in Country Garden pattern. The pattern can be characterized as combination of cut florals and panel designs, and it was in production from 1990 to 2009. The vase stands 10" tall and is marked with etched company logo on the bottom.
Steklarna Rogaska is named after the Slovenian town in which it was founded in 1927, and it draws its rich knowledge of designing and making crystal ware from almost 350 years of tradition in the area. Rogaska fosters and continues the tradition of old manual glassmaking skills, focusing on balance between functionality and aesthetics.
